Lancaster Old Town

5
(1)
Lancaster Old Town is known for its well-preserved historic streets, traditional architecture, and rich cultural heritage. Walking through the old town offers visitors a chance to experience Lancaster’s past, with landmarks, independent shops, cafés, and historic buildings located close together.

How to Get There

  • 🚆 Train: Lancaster Station 🚉 short walk 🏁
  • 🚌 Bus: Local services stop 🛑 in city centre 📍
  • 👟 Easily accessible 🚶 on foot 🗺️

Travel Tips

  • 👟 Wear comfortable shoes 👟 for walking 🚶
  • 🕙 Check opening hours 🕰️ for historic sites 📜
  • 🏰 Combine with Lancaster 🏯 Castle visit 🛡️
  • ⏳ Allow 2–3 hours ⏱️ to explore 🎒
